AI recreates 180 years of chess styles using policy-only fine-tuning

Researchers have developed a method to recreate historical chess playing styles using policy-only fine-tuning of neural networks. By training five distinct models on game data from different eras (1850s, 1920s, 1960s, 1990s, and 2010s), the system aims to replicate the strategic approaches of past masters rather than simply optimizing for the best move. This approach, built upon the Maia-2 model, avoids complex search algorithms, focusing instead on predicting human-like moves and blunders. The fine-tuning process is remarkably efficient, requiring only minutes per era on a laptop, and the models are designed to lose in a manner consistent with their historical period. AI
